managers at a company rate employees on performance and attitude and find that an employees attitude depends on their performance. they find a linear relationship and the line of best fit is y = 11.7 + 1.02x. what does 1.02 mean in the context of the problem?\na that if their attitude rating was 0 the performance rating would be 1.02.\nb that if the performance rating was 0, their attitude rating would be 1.02.\nc that for every point their performance rating goes up their attitude rating improves by 1.02 points.\nd that for every point their attitude rating goes up their performance rating improves by 1.02 points.

Answer

Explanation:

Step1: Identify the linear - equation form

The equation of a line is $y = mx + b$, where $m$ is the slope and $b$ is the y - intercept. In the given equation $y=11.7 + 1.02x$, $m = 1.02$ and $b = 11.7$. Here, $y$ represents the attitude rating and $x$ represents the performance rating.

Step2: Interpret the slope

The slope $m$ in a linear relationship $y=mx + b$ represents the change in $y$ for a unit change in $x$. So, for every 1 - unit increase in the performance rating ($x$), the attitude rating ($y$) increases by 1.02 units.

Answer:

C. That for every point their performance rating goes up their attitude rating improves by 1.02 points.
